Transaction 16e9528711c30d0ebdf9864fa660fd13c25308f76117979f30e2dbd9bd6e1ae5
1 Input
1 Output
-
16e9528711c30d0ebdf9864fa660fd13c25308f76117979f30e2dbd9bd6e1ae5:0
- value
- 62901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f48eaa35a8c50e32712d6067661ee951f6470e74 OP_EQUAL
- address
- 3Pz7hszvomJoPeva8RfFc6nhQ7YCuYpNYc